This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
The Customer Obsession (CO) team is looking for a Sr Software Engineer with a passion for delivering delightful customer experiences through a large scale, easy-to-use and full stack customer engagement platform, powered by ML/AI - Specifiucally working on AV / Autonomous Vehicles related projects. The (CO) team is responsible for building magical customer care experiences for our riders, eaters, delivery partners, merchants and agents. We deliver these experiences over web, mobile, using text, voice or video based interactions for all products globally. We provide simple self-service to our customers to make it easy for them to resolve their problems. When agents need to interact with our customers, we provide the technology to enable them to efficiently solve customer problems.
Job Responsibility:
Design and develop scalable, fault-tolerant systems to support customer interactions globally
Set technical direction for large-scale projects, ensuring alignment with Uber's overall engineering and business objectives
Partner with cross-functional teams, including Product, Data Science, and Operations, to define requirements and deliver impactful solutions
Mentor and coach junior engineers, fostering a culture of technical excellence and continuous learning
Collaborate with global engineering teams to ensure seamless integration and consistent user experiences
Identify bottlenecks in the customer support lifecycle and propose innovative solutions
Leverage emerging technologies to enhance the efficiency of tools used by customer support agents
Drive initiatives to improve system performance, reliability, and cost-effectiveness
Own the development and delivery of critical systems from inception to production
Establish best practices for coding, deployment, and incident management within the team
Work closely with leadership to prioritize and manage engineering roadmaps
Requirements:
Bachelor or equivalent in Computer Science, Engineering, Mathematics or related field
Programming language (e.g. C, C++, Java, Python, or Go)
Experience with full-stack large scale, distributed systems
Strong problem-solving skills, with expertise in algorithms, data structures, and complexity analysis
Excellent written and verbal communication skills, including the ability to write detailed technical documents
Passion for driving continual improvement initiatives on engineering best practices like coding, testing or monitoring, deployment and post production practices
Nice to have:
Experience in software development in the Autonomous Vehicle's sector
Experience in applying AI-powered tools and frameworks in line with modern industry practices and innovation trends
Customer service and engagement tech experience
Experience working with distributed teams
Product engineering
Scalability engineering
Deep, industry leading expertise in one or more technology domains and are the -to person for one or more areas of their business
What we offer:
Eligible to participate in Uber's bonus program
May be offered an equity award & other types of comp